About A. M. Mansanares
A. M. Mansanares is a scholar working on Mechanics of Materials, Biomedical Engineering and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, having authored 86 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Thermography and Photoacoustic Techniques (49 papers), Photoacoustic and Ultrasonic Imaging (23 papers),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(13 papers), Advanced Chemical Sensor Technologies (8 papers), Spectroscopy and Chemometric Analyses (8 papers), Thermal properties of materials (7 papers), Transition Metal Oxide Nanomaterials (7 papers) and Shape Memory Alloy Transformations (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Mechanics of Materials (561 cit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(176 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(416 citations). A. M. Mansanares has collaborated with scholars based in Brazil, Mexico and France. Frequent co-authors include H. Vargas, L. C. M. Miranda, A. C. Bento, N. Cella, Danièle Fournier, M. V. Marquezini, N. F. Leite, Mauro Luciano Baesso, A. O. Guimarães and A. C. Boccara. Their work appears in journals such as Physical review. B, Condensed matter, Applied Physics Letters and Journal of Applied Physics.
